Property Description
This property rests along the foothills of Mount Blanca, one of the four sacred mountains in Navajo tradition, and sits within the breathtaking Sangre de Cristo Range. Perfect off-grid property, you will need to install a well and a septic system. There is no HOA, you have the freedom to create the mountain lifestyle you've always imagined. No requirement to build now. The property enjoys a commanding view of the San Luis Valley's iconic skyline, visible from Alamosa, Blanca, Fort Garland, and much of Costilla County. This region is home to some of the darkest skies in the continental U.S., making it a premier destination for stargazing and night-sky photography. The culture, history, and natural beauty of this area are impossible to capture in words — it's a place you simply have to experience.
